Offline Ändern der Größe eines Block- oder Boot-Volumes

Sie können die Größe offline ändern, um das Volume von einer Instanz zu trennen, bevor Sie die Volume-größe erweitern. Wenn Sie die Volume-Größe ändern und das Volumen wieder angehängt haben, müssen Sie die Partition erweitern. Die Festplatte muss jedoch nicht erneut gescannt werden.

Überlegungen beim Ändern der Größe eines Offline-Volumes

Immer, wenn Sie Volumes trennen und erneut anhängen, treten sowohl bei Linux-basierten als auch bei Windows-basierten Instanzen Komplexitäten und Risiken auf. Dies gilt sowohl für paravirtualisierte als auch für iSCSI-Anhangstypen. Beim Ändern der Volume-Größe müssen Sie Folgendes beachten:

  • Wenn Sie ein Volume nach dem Ändern der Größe erneut an eine Instanz anhängen und Sie keine konsistenten Gerätepfade verwenden oder die Instanz keine konsistenten Gerätepfade unterstützt, können sich die Gerätereihenfolge und der Gerätepfad ändern. Wenn Sie ein Tool wie Logical Volume Manager (LVM) verwenden, müssen Sie die Gerätezuordnungen möglicherweise korrigieren. Weitere Informationen zu konsistenten Gerätepfaden finden Sie unter Mit Volumes mit konsistenten Gerätepfaden verbinden.

  • Wenn Sie ein über iSCSI an eine Instanz angehängtes Volume trennen und dann erneut anhängen, erhöht sich die IP-Adresse des Volumes.

  • Bevor Sie die Größe eines Volumes ändern, müssen Sie ein vollständiges Backup des Volumes erstellen.

    1. Lösen Sie das Volume.
    2. Suchen Sie auf der Listenseite Block-Volumes oder Boot-Volumes das Volume, dessen Größe Sie ändern möchten. Wenn Sie Hilfe beim Suchen der Listenseite oder des Volumes benötigen, lesen Sie Volumes auflisten oder Boot-Volumes auflisten.
    3. Wählen Sie im Menü Aktionen (drei Punkte) die Option Bearbeiten.
    4. Geben Sie im Bearbeitungsbereich unter Volume-Größe (in GB) die neue Volume-Größe ein.

      Sie müssen einen größeren Wert als die aktuelle Größe des Block-Volumes angeben.

    5. Wählen Sie Änderungen speichern aus.
      Wenn Sie die Größe eines Volumes ändern, das an eine Linux-basierte Instanz angehängt ist, wird ein Dialogfeld geöffnet, in dem die Befehle aufgeführt werden, die Sie ausführen müssen, nachdem das Volume bereitgestellt wurde.
    6. (Optional) Führen Sie die aufgeführten Befehle aus, um sicherzustellen, dass das Betriebssystem die erhöhte Volume-Größe korrekt identifiziert.
      1. Wählen Sie Kopieren aus, um die Befehle zu kopieren.
      2. Wählen Sie Schließen, um das Dialogfenster zu schließen.
    7. Informationen zum erneuten Scannen der Festplatte und zum Erweitern der Partition finden Sie unter Nächste Schritte.
  • Block-Volumes

    1. Lösen Sie das Volume.
    2. Geben Sie mit dem Befehl oci bv volume update die Parameter --volume-id und --size-in-gbs an, um die Größe eines Block-Volumes zu ändern:

      oci bv volume update --volume-id <volume_OCID> --size-in-gbs <new_size>... [OPTIONS]

    Boot-Volumes

    1. Lösen Sie das Volume.
    2. Verwenden Sie den Befehl oci bv boot-volume update, und geben Sie die Parameter --volume-id und --size-in-gbs an, um die Größe eines Block-Volumes zu ändern:

      oci bv boot-volume update --volume-id <volume_OCID> --size-in-gbs <new_size>... [OPTIONS]

    Eine vollständige Liste der Parameter und Werte für CLI-Befehle finden Sie in der CLI-Befehlsreferenz.

  • Block-Volumes

    1. Führen Sie den Vorgang DetachVolume aus, und geben Sie das Attribut volumeAttachmentId an, um ein Block-Volume von einer Instanz zu trennen.

    2. Führen Sie den Vorgang UpdateVolume aus, und geben Sie das Attribut volumeId im Anforderungsbody und das Attribut sizeInGBs in der Ressource UpdateVolumeDetails an, um die Größe des Block-Volumes zu ändern.

    Boot-Volumes

    1. Führen Sie den Vorgang DetachVolume aus, und geben Sie das Attribut volumeAttachmentId an, um ein Block-Volume von einer Instanz zu trennen.

    2. Führen Sie den Vorgang UpdateBootVolume aus, und geben Sie das Attribut volumeId im Anforderungsbody und das Attribut sizeInGBs in der Ressource UpdateBootVolumeDetails an, um die Größe des Boot-Volumes zu ändern.